Is FIFA Selling the Future of Football?The Global Football Organization’s Commercial Expansion Opens a Debate About Money, Power, and the Future of the World’s Most Popular Sport.For more than a century, football has been much more than a business. For millions of people around the world, it represents identity, national pride, and an emotional connection passed from one generation to the next. But behind the packed stadiums, national jerseys, and passion of supporters exists a multibillion-dollar industry now facing a difficult question: how much can football grow as a business before it changes the essence of the game?
FIFA, the organization that controls the most important sporting event on the planet, is now at the center of a debate about the future of global football. Its plans to expand commercial opportunities and increase the financial value of its competitions have created a discussion that goes far beyond money: who will influence the future direction of the world’s most powerful sports brand? |
